Recycling is another critical aspect of waste management that plays a vital role in how we interact with our garbage. When we separate recyclable materials from our regular waste, we extend the life cycle of those materials, reducing the demand for raw resources and decreasing pollution. Unfortunately, many individuals remain unaware of what can and cannot be recycled, leading to contamination in recycling streams. The digital age has further complicated our relationship with waste. As technology evolves and consumer electronics become obsolete at an alarming rate, electronic waste (e-waste) has emerged as a pressing concern. Discarded smartphones, computers, and other devices contribute to a significant volume of waste, often containing hazardous materials that can harm the environment. The responsibility lies not only with consumers to dispose of e-waste properly but also with manufacturers to create products that are more easily recyclable and less harmful to the planet.
